Blu's Story

Blu is a beautiful four-year-old dog with a heart as big as her 65-pound frame. She carries the quiet strength of her unique mix—German Shepherd, Rottweiler, Doberman, Labrador, and Catahoula Leopard Dog—but beneath that, there’s a softness that reveals her gentle, submissive nature. Blu has spent the last two years in an outdoor kennel, waiting for her chance at a real home. This long period of isolation has left her shy, and though she warms up slowly, once she trusts you, she will never leave your side.<br/>Blu has missed out on so much—simple comforts like a soft bed, a warm house, and the security of a family. After spending so much time in a kennel, she may need a little guidance with housebreaking, but with patience and love, she will undoubtedly thrive. Blu longs for the chance to be part of a family and would be a loyal, loving companion for both children and adults alike.<br/>Blu doesn’t always get along with her sister, and after the loneliness she’s endured, it’s clear that she would do best as the only pet in her new home. She deserves the chance to finally be someone’s whole world. With her love of running and exploring, a home with a large, securely fenced yard would give her the space she craves.<br/>She’s already spayed and up-to-date on her rabies shot, so Blu is ready for a fresh start with the family who will give her the love and attention she’s been missing for so long.
